• Home
  • Advanced Search
  • Directory of Libraries
  • About lib.ir
  • Contact Us
  • History

عنوان
Programming for computations -- Python: a gentle introduction to numerical simulations with Python 3.6

پدید آورنده
/ Svein Linge, Hans Petter Langtangen.

موضوع
Computer science -- Mathematics.,Computer programming.,Python (Computer program language),Computer program language.

رده

کتابخانه
Central library and document university of Kurdistan

محل استقرار
استان: Kurdistan ـ شهر: Sanandaj

Central library and document university of Kurdistan

تماس با کتابخانه : 9-08733624006و 08733664600

INTERNATIONAL STANDARD BOOK NUMBER

(Number (ISBN
978-3-030-16876-6
(Number (ISBN
978-3-030-16877-3 (eBook)

NATIONAL BIBLIOGRAPHY NUMBER

Number
4166

LANGUAGE OF THE ITEM

.Language of Text, Soundtrack etc
انگلیسی

TITLE AND STATEMENT OF RESPONSIBILITY

Title Proper
Programming for computations -- Python: a gentle introduction to numerical simulations with Python 3.6
General Material Designation
[electronic resources]
First Statement of Responsibility
/ Svein Linge, Hans Petter Langtangen.

EDITION STATEMENT

Edition Statement
2nd edition.

.PUBLICATION, DISTRIBUTION, ETC

Place of Publication, Distribution, etc.
Cham, Switzerland
Name of Publisher, Distributor, etc.
: Springer Open
Date of Publication, Distribution, etc.
, 2020.

PHYSICAL DESCRIPTION

Specific Material Designation and Extent of Item
xxiii, 323 pages.
Other Physical Details
: illustrations (some color).

SERIES

Series Title
Texts in computational science and engineering, 15.

INTERNAL BIBLIOGRAPHIES/INDEXES NOTE

Text of Note
Includes bibliographical references (pages 317-318) and index.

CONTENTS NOTE

Text of Note
Preface --1 The first few steps --2 A few steps more --3 Loops and branching --4 Functions and the writing of code --5 Some more Python essentials --6 Computing integrals and testing code --7 Solving nonlinear algebraic equations --8 Solving ordinary differential equations --9 Solving partial differential equations --A Installation and use of Python --References --Index.
0

SUMMARY OR ABSTRACT

Text of Note
This book is published open access under a CC BY 4.0 license. This book presents computer programming as a key method for solving mathematical problems. This second edition of the well-received book has been extensively revised: All code is now written in Python version 3.6 (no longer version 2.7). In addition, the two first chapters of the previous edition have been extended and split up into five new chapters, thus expanding the introduction to programming from 50 to 150 pages. Throughout the book, the explanations provided are now more detailed, previous examples have been modified, and new sections, examples and exercises have been added. Also, a number of small errors have been corrected. The book was inspired by the Springer book TCSE 6: A Primer on Scientific Programming with Python (by Langtangen), but the style employed is more accessible and concise, in keeping with the needs of engineering students. The book outlines the shortest possible path from no previous experience with programming to a set of skills that allows students to write simple programs for solving common mathematical problems with numerical methods in the context of engineering and science courses. The emphasis is on generic algorithms, clean program design, the use of functions, and automatic tests for verification.

TOPICAL NAME USED AS SUBJECT

Entry Element
Computer science -- Mathematics.
Entry Element
Computer programming.
Entry Element
Python (Computer program language)

UNCONTROLLED SUBJECT TERMS

Subject Term
Computer program language.

PERSONAL NAME - PRIMARY RESPONSIBILITY

Relator Code
Author
Linge, Svein,

PERSONAL NAME - SECONDARY RESPONSIBILITY

Relator Code
Cllaborator
Langtangen, Hans Petter,

ORIGINATING SOURCE

Country
ایران
Agency
Central Library of the Kurdistan University

e

BL
280328

a
Y

Proposal/Bug Report

Warning! Enter The Information Carefully
Send Cancel
This website is managed by Dar Al-Hadith Scientific-Cultural Institute and Computer Research Center of Islamic Sciences (also known as Noor)
Libraries are responsible for the validity of information, and the spiritual rights of information are reserved for them
Best Searcher - The 5th Digital Media Festival